7+ Best Concrete Power Screed Machines for 2024

A motorized device levels and smooths freshly poured concrete slabs, creating a flat, even surface. These machines utilize a vibrating screed bar to consolidate the concrete and eliminate imperfections. This equipment comes in various sizes, from smaller walk-behind units suitable for residential projects to larger ride-on models designed for industrial applications and expansive areas like roadways and floors.

Automated leveling significantly increases productivity compared to traditional hand-screeding methods. The vibration not only levels the concrete but also helps to remove air pockets, resulting in a denser, more durable, and higher-quality slab. This enhanced quality translates to reduced finishing time and material waste, contributing to overall cost savings. The development of these machines has revolutionized concrete placement, enabling larger projects to be completed efficiently and to exacting standards.

4+ Best Ride On Power Trowel Machines For Concrete

This mechanized equipment, typically used in construction, significantly streamlines the process of concrete finishing. A worker operates the equipment from a seated position, controlling a rotating set of blades that smooth and level freshly poured concrete surfaces. This creates a durable, polished finish. An example application would be finalizing the surface of a large warehouse floor or a similar expansive concrete slab.

Mechanized concrete finishing offers considerable advantages over manual methods. It drastically reduces the time and labor required, leading to cost savings and faster project completion. The consistent, high-quality finish achievable with this type of equipment surpasses the limitations of manual troweling, particularly for large areas. This improved surface quality contributes to the concrete’s long-term durability and reduces the likelihood of cracking or other defects. While manual methods were the standard for decades, the introduction and refinement of these machines revolutionized concrete finishing, improving efficiency and quality across the construction industry.

7+ Best Bridgeport Mill Power Feeds & Kits

A motorized mechanism integrated into a Bridgeport milling machine automates the table’s movement along one or more axes. This automation allows for consistent and precise cuts, especially crucial for longer operations or intricate designs. For example, a machining a long slot or a complex profile benefits greatly from this automated feed. This contrasts sharply with manual feeding, relying on the operator’s hand and potentially leading to inconsistent results due to fatigue or human error.

Automated table movement significantly enhances machining efficiency, accuracy, and surface finish. It reduces operator fatigue, enabling consistent performance over extended periods. This consistent feed rate also minimizes wear and tear on cutting tools, extending their lifespan and reducing operational costs. Historically, this technology transformed machining, shifting from laborious manual processes to more efficient, precise, and repeatable operations. This shift played a critical role in advancing manufacturing capabilities and increasing production rates.

9+ CPAP Machine Power Usage: Costs & Savings

The electricity consumed by continuous positive airway pressure (CPAP) devices varies depending on the specific model, pressure settings, and features like heated humidifiers. A typical device might consume between 30 and 60 watts, translating to a modest addition to a household’s monthly electricity bill. For example, a CPAP machine using 40 watts operated for eight hours nightly would use approximately 0.32 kilowatt-hours of electricity per day.

Understanding electricity consumption is crucial for both budgeting and environmental consciousness. While the cost of operating a CPAP machine is generally low, it’s a recurring expense that should be factored into personal finances. Moreover, awareness of energy consumption contributes to broader efforts toward sustainability. Historically, CPAP machines were larger and less energy-efficient. Advancements in technology have led to smaller, more efficient models, minimizing their environmental impact. This progress highlights the ongoing importance of energy efficiency in medical device development.

4+ Punch Machine Power: Ultimate Guide

A punch press’s force is typically measured in tons or kilonewtons, representing the maximum force it can exert to deform or pierce material. This force is generated by various mechanisms, including mechanical flywheels, hydraulic systems, or servo-electric motors. For example, a machine rated at 100 tons can apply a force equivalent to 100 tons of weight. The specific force required for an application depends on factors such as material thickness, hardness, and the desired shape of the punched part.

The capacity to deliver high forces efficiently and precisely is essential across diverse industrial processes. Historically, punch presses revolutionized manufacturing by enabling mass production of consistent components. Today, these machines are crucial for producing parts for industries such as automotive, electronics, aerospace, and consumer goods. Their ability to perform repetitive tasks quickly and accurately contributes significantly to increased productivity and reduced manufacturing costs. The development of more sophisticated control systems has further enhanced their precision and versatility.
